    What to do if my vanEE AI displays error E24?
    • T
      tara32Aug 20, 2025
      If your vanEE Industrial Equipment displays error code E24, it may be due to under or over voltage detected from severe in-house power supply fluctuation, which stops the motor for protection. First, try unplugging and plugging the unit back in. If the problem persists, replace the electronic assembly.

    What to do if my vanEE AI Industrial Equipment shows error E50?
    • Y
      Yolanda HudsonAug 22, 2025
      If your vanEE Industrial Equipment displays error E50, follow these steps: First, unplug the unit, inspect the wires, and plug the unit back in. If the problem continues, remove the wall control from the wall and test it with a short cable. If it works, install a new cable to the wall installation location. If the issue still isn't resolved, test the air exchanger with a spare wall control; if it works, replace the wall control. As a last resort, replace the electronic assembly.

    What to do if my vanEE Industrial Equipment displays error E01?
    • T
      tyler99Aug 28, 2025
      If your vanEE Industrial Equipment displays error E01, here are the steps to resolve it: 1. Unplug the unit, inspect the damper system, and remove any obstacles or dirt. 2. Open the electrical compartment, check if connector J5 (white) is well inserted, and look for loose wires. 3. If the damper isn't moving, unplug J7 (red) from the electronic assembly and connect the white damper system connector into J7. If the damper moves (but the system still shows an error), replace the electronic assembly. Otherwise, replace the damper system.

    What to do if my vanEE AI displays error E05?
    • D
      David FergusonAug 30, 2025
      If your vanEE Industrial Equipment displays error E05, follow these steps: 1. Unplug the unit, inspect the damper system, and remove any obstacles or dirt. 2. Open the electrical compartment, check if connector J7 (red) is well inserted, and look for loose wires. 3. If the damper isn't moving, unplug J5 (white) from the electronic assembly and connect the white damper system connector into J5. If the damper moves (but the system still shows an error), replace the electronic assembly. Otherwise, replace the damper system.

    What to do if my vanEE Industrial Equipment displays error E09?
    • J
      Jacqueline HendersonSep 1, 2025
      If your vanEE Industrial Equipment displays error E09, follow these steps: 1. Unplug the unit, inspect the damper system, and remove any obstacles or dirt. 2. Open the electrical compartment, check if connector J6 (blue) is well inserted, and look for loose wires. 3. If the damper isn't moving, unplug J5 (white) from the electronic assembly and connect the blue damper system connector into J5. If the damper moves (but the system still shows an error), replace the electronic assembly. Otherwise, replace the damper system.

    What to do if my vanEE AI displays error E23?
    • D
      Dorothy FosterSep 3, 2025
      If your vanEE Industrial Equipment displays error E23, try the following: First, unplug and then plug the unit back in. If that doesn't work, remove the core and clear the ventilation wheel of any dirt or obstacles. If the problem persists, disconnect J2 (white) and connect a spare blower system. If it works, replace the supply blower. If none of these steps resolve the issue, replace the electronic assembly.

    What to do if my vanEE Industrial Equipment displays error E33?
    • A
      Abigail BarnesSep 5, 2025
      If your vanEE Industrial Equipment displays error E33, try the following: First, unplug and then plug the unit back in. If that doesn't work, remove the core and clear the ventilation wheel of any dirt or obstacles. If the problem persists, disconnect J3 (red) and connect a spare blower system. If it works, replace the exhaust blower. If none of these steps resolve the issue, replace the electronic assembly.

    What to do if my vanEE Industrial Equipment displays error E40?
    • J
      Jeremy BowersSep 7, 2025
      If your vanEE Industrial Equipment displays error E40, follow these steps: First, check if the thermistor is well connected in connector J7A. If the problem persists, disconnect connector J7A and check if the measured resistance (thermistor connector) is within the range of 5 Kohms to 120 Kohms. If it's outside this range, replace the thermistor. If the issue still isn't resolved, replace the electronic assembly.

    What to do if my vanEE AI Industrial Equipment displays error E41?
    • R
      Roger CookSep 9, 2025
      If your vanEE Industrial Equipment displays error E41, follow these steps: First, check if the thermistor is well connected in connector J7B. If the problem persists, disconnect connector J7B and check if the measured resistance (thermistor connector) is within the range of 5 Kohms to 120 Kohms. If it's outside this range, replace the thermistor. If the issue still isn't resolved, replace the electronic assembly.
